网站速度优化对于提升用户体验至关重要,以下是提升加载性能的10个技巧:减少HTTP请求,合并CSS和JavaScript文件,压缩图片和文件,使用CDN缓存,启用浏览器缓存,优化代码逻辑和函数,减少重定向,启用Gzip压缩,使用HTTP/2协议,通过实施这些技巧,可以有效降低网站加载时间,提升用户体验,从而增加网站的访问量和转化率。
在数字化时代,网站速度成为了用户体验的关键因素之一,随着互联网的普及和用户期望的提高,快速加载的网站能够为用户提供更加流畅、愉悦的浏览体验,本文将为您揭示提升网站加载性能的10个实用技巧。
精简页面与优化图片
网页的加载速度受到HTML、CSS、JavaScript等多种文件的影响,为了提升速度,应当减少页面体积,合并或压缩文件,对图片进行适当的压缩和格式选择也能显著减少加载时间。
利用浏览器缓存
通过设置合理的缓存策略,可以使浏览器在一定时间内不必重新加载已下载的资源,而是直接从本地缓存中读取,这不仅可以加快页面加载速度,还有助于减少服务器的流量负担。
启用服务器端压缩
服务器端的Gzip压缩可以大幅度减少传输到客户端的数据量,通过在服务器配置中启用Gzip压缩,可以有效降低页面加载时间。
减少HTTP请求
页面中的元素数量是影响加载速度的重要因素之一,通过合并CSS和JavaScript文件,或者使用CSS Sprites技术将多个小图标合并成一张大图,可以减少服务器发送给浏览器的请求数量。
使用CDN加速
CDN(Content Delivery Network)可以将静态资源缓存到全球各地的服务器上,当用户访问时,可从离用户最近的服务器获取数据,从而加快加载速度。
优化数据库查询
对于动态网站而言,数据库查询往往是造成速度瓶颈的原因之一,优化数据库查询语句和增加索引可以提高数据检索效率。
延迟加载与懒加载
根据用户的浏览习惯和设备性能,可以选择性地延迟加载某些非关键内容,在用户滚动到页面底部之前,再加载更多广告或统计信息。
使用轻量级框架与库
现代Web开发中,许多功能都可以通过各种框架或库来实现,并非所有框架都必要,在选择时,应优先考虑那些轻量级且功能强大的选项,以减少页面加载时间。
预加载关键资源
通过在HTML头部添加特定的meta标签,可以提前告知浏览器哪些资源是关键的并应优先加载,这样不仅可以确保这些资源被尽快加载,还可以避免渲染阻塞的问题。
持续监控与调试
定期检查和优化网站性能是至关重要的,使用性能监测工具,如Google PageSpeed Insights、Lighthouse等,可以帮助您实时了解网站的加载性能,并根据反馈进行相应的调整。